Report: Rachel Balkovec to Be 1st Female Minor League Manager for Yankees' Low-A Team

The New York Yankees have hired Rachel Balkovec as manager of the Tampa Tarpons, the organization's Low-A squad, per Lindsey Adler of The Athletic.

The 34-year-old will be the first woman ever to manage an affiliated minor league team.

Balkovec was hired as the Yankees minor league hitting coach in 2019, becoming the first woman to be a full-time hitting coach in professional baseball.
